Craniotome Rchb.

- Morphology General Habit
- Perennial subshrub or herb, with simple hairs
- Morphology Leaves
- Leaves ovate-cordate, toothed, petiolate
- Morphology Reproductive morphology Inflorescences
- Inflorescence thyrsoid with many-flowered, prominently pedunculate cymes
- Morphology Reproductive morphology Flowers
- Flowers small (3- 5 mm long)
- Morphology Reproductive morphology Flowers Calyx
- Calyx 5-lobed, lobes subequal, tube becoming urceolate-globose in fruit
- Morphology Reproductive morphology Flowers Corolla
- Corolla weakly 2-lipped, 4-lobed (1/3), reddish, posterior lip short, entire, shallowly hooded
- Morphology Reproductive morphology Flowers Androecium Stamens
- Stamens not exserted from corolla, thecae weakly distinct
- Morphology Reproductive morphology Flowers Gynoecium Stigma
- Stigma lobes short and subequal
- Morphology Reproductive morphology Fruits
- Nutlets c. 0.7 x 0.5 mm, rounded at apex, smooth, glossy.
- Note
- 2n = 20, 34.
- Distribution
- One species, C. furcata (Link) Kuntze from Northern Pakistan and Northern India to Southern China and Vietnam.
- Ecology
- In mountain forests and thickets
